// UPDATE exisiting mitarbeiter
 public int UpdateMitarbeiter(long id, MitarbeiterInput mitarbeiter)
 {
     using (MySqlConnection conn = GetConnection())
     {
         conn.Open();
         MySqlCommand cmd = new MySqlCommand("UPDATE mitarbeiter SET Nachname = '" + mitarbeiter.Nachname + "', Vorname = '" + mitarbeiter.Vorname + "', Geburtsjahr = '" + mitarbeiter.Geburtsjahr + "', TierID = '" + mitarbeiter.TierID + "', ZooID = '" + mitarbeiter.ZooID + "' WHERE ID = '" + id + "';", conn);
         return(cmd.ExecuteNonQuery());
     }
 }
 // CREATE new mitarbeiter
 public int CreateMitarbeiter(MitarbeiterInput mitarbeiter)
 {
     using (MySqlConnection conn = GetConnection())
     {
         conn.Open();
         MySqlCommand cmd = new MySqlCommand("INSERT INTO mitarbeiter (Nachname, Vorname, Geburtsjahr, TierID, ZooID) VALUES ('" + mitarbeiter.Nachname + "', '" + mitarbeiter.Vorname + "', '" + mitarbeiter.Geburtsjahr + "', '" + mitarbeiter.TierID + "', '" + mitarbeiter.ZooID + "')", conn);
         return(cmd.ExecuteNonQuery());
     }
 }
        public ActionResult <int> UpdateMitarbeiter(long id, MitarbeiterInput mitarbeiter)
        {
            SQLConnectionMitarbeiter t = new("server=localhost;port=3306;database=ZooDatenbank;user=root;password=root");

            if (t.UpdateMitarbeiter(id, mitarbeiter) == 1)
            {
                return(1);
            }
            else
            {
                return(NotFound());
            }
        }
        public ActionResult <MitarbeiterInput> CreateMitarbeiter(MitarbeiterInput mitarbeiter)
        {
            SQLConnectionMitarbeiter t = new("server=localhost;port=3306;database=ZooDatenbank;user=root;password=root");

            if (t.CreateMitarbeiter(mitarbeiter) >= 1)
            {
                return(mitarbeiter);
            }
            else
            {
                throw new Exception("didn't work");
            }
        }